In an era marked by higher risk of pandemics, natural disasters, and geopolitical tensions, the resilience of health systems becomes ever more crucial. In the latest episode of The Break the Bubble podcast our Senior Counsel, Hans Martens, sits down with Jonathan Cylus, head of the European Observatory on Health Systems and Policies’ London Hub to discuss the main findings of Strengthening Health Systems: A Practical Handbook for Resilience Testing. Among AMR, climate change, and financial crises, which is the most likely threat in the short to medium term? How can we ensure that both health systems and populations remain resilient? Does the private sector play a role?  This is Break the Bubble!
